Business Description

The Rice Northwest Museum of Rocks and Minerals, located in Hillsboro, Oregon, houses an incredible collection of minerals, rocks, fossils, petrified wood, gems and meteorites. Considered one of the finest museums in the United States, the Rice Northwest Museum is a must-visit destination for anyone interested in geology and earth sciences.

The museum's collection is the result of the passion of Richard and Helen Rice, who built the museum building in 1952 to house their impressive collection. Richard Rice, who worked as a logger, incorporated many rare Oregon woods, such as mrytle wood and quilted maple, in the construction of the building. Salmon-colored sandstone was also used, giving the museum a unique architectural style and character.

Visitors to the Rice Northwest Museum can expect to explore galleries filled with stunningly beautiful and rare specimens. The museum's collection is focused mostly on the Pacific Northwest, with 90% of the collection being PNW specimens, 5% from the rest of the United States, and 5% from other countries. The exhibits are informative and engaging, highlighting the history and geology of the region and the world.

One of the most impressive displays in the museum is the meteorite collection. The Rice Northwest Museum has one of the largest meteorite collections in the world, featuring specimens from all over the globe. Visitors can gaze upon pieces of the Moon and Mars, as well as fragments from other celestial bodies.

The museum's building is listed on the National Register of Historic Homes, making a visit to the Rice Northwest Museum not just informative but also a visit to a piece of Oregon's history. The museum's collections, exhibits, and building are a testament to the passion and dedication of the Rice family and the importance of preserving our planet's geological history.
